-
- All Implemented Interfaces:
public final class Highlight.Field.Builder
-
-
Constructor Summary
Constructors Constructor Description Highlight.Field.Builder()
-
Method Summary
-
-
Method Detail
-
boundaryChars
final Highlight.Field.Builder boundaryChars(String boundaryChars)
-
boundaryMaxScan
final Highlight.Field.Builder boundaryMaxScan(Integer boundaryMaxScan)
-
boundaryScanner
final Highlight.Field.Builder boundaryScanner(BoundaryScanner boundaryScanner)
-
boundaryScannerLocale
final Highlight.Field.Builder boundaryScannerLocale(Locale boundaryScannerLocale)
-
encoder
final Highlight.Field.Builder encoder(Encoder encoder)
-
forceSource
final Highlight.Field.Builder forceSource(Boolean forceSource)
-
fragmenter
final Highlight.Field.Builder fragmenter(Fragmenter fragmenter)
-
fragmentOffset
final Highlight.Field.Builder fragmentOffset(Integer fragmentOffset)
-
fragmentSize
final Highlight.Field.Builder fragmentSize(Integer fragmentSize)
-
highlightQuery
final Highlight.Field.Builder highlightQuery(Query highlightQuery)
-
matchedFields
final Highlight.Field.Builder matchedFields(List<String> matchedFields)
-
noMatchSize
final Highlight.Field.Builder noMatchSize(Integer noMatchSize)
-
numberOfFragments
final Highlight.Field.Builder numberOfFragments(Integer numberOfFragments)
-
order
final Highlight.Field.Builder order(String order)
-
phraseLimit
final Highlight.Field.Builder phraseLimit(Integer phraseLimit)
-
preTags
final Highlight.Field.Builder preTags(List<String> preTags)
-
postTags
final Highlight.Field.Builder postTags(List<String> postTags)
-
requireFieldMatch
final Highlight.Field.Builder requireFieldMatch(Boolean requireFieldMatch)
-
maxAnalyzedOffset
final Highlight.Field.Builder maxAnalyzedOffset(Integer maxAnalyzedOffset)
-
tagsSchema
final Highlight.Field.Builder tagsSchema(TagsSchema tagsSchema)
-
type
final Highlight.Field.Builder type(Type type)
-
build
final Highlight.Field build()
-
-
-
-